I am sure you have seen this movie a few times, so no need to give you a play by play of the entire film, but here are a few fun facts about Jingle All The Way courtesy of IMDB:

  • The Giant Santa in this film is of course WWE Superstar The Big Show.
  • Both Arnold Schwarzenegger and Jake Lloyd have played slaves and robots. Arnold Schwarzenegger played Conan in "Conan the Barbarian", in that film, Conan is enslaved as a boy and Schwarzenegger played The Terminator in "The Terminator" films, in those films The Terminator is a cyborg from the future and Jake Lloyd played Anakin Skywalker in "Star Wars: Episode I - The Phantom Menace", in that film Anakin Skywalker is an enslaved boy who later becomes a Jedi and the evil robotic Sith Lord Darth Vader.
  • You can actually buy official Turbo Man action figures on Ebay.
  • The story is based on the 1980s shopping frenzy over the Cabbage Patch dolls.
  • Chris Columbus wanted Joe Pesci to play Myron, but he was deemed too short next to Arnold Schwarzenegger.
